#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
# DNS Anomaly Monitor — query Technitium stats API, detect anomalies, push to Pushgateway
# Runs every 15 min. Checks for query spikes, high error rates, and suspicious patterns.
#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
resource "kubernetes_cron_job_v1" "dns_anomaly_monitor" {
metadata {
name = "dns-anomaly-monitor"
namespace = kubernetes_namespace.monitoring.metadata[0].name
}
spec {
concurrency_policy = "Replace"
failed_jobs_history_limit = 3
successful_jobs_history_limit = 3
schedule = "*/15 * * * *"
job_template {
metadata {}
spec {
backoff_limit = 2
ttl_seconds_after_finished = 300
template {
metadata {}
spec {
container {
name = "dns-anomaly-monitor"
image = "docker.io/library/alpine"
command = ["/bin/sh", "-c", <<-EOT
set -euo pipefail
apk add --no-cache curl jq
TECHNITIUM_URL="http://technitium-web.technitium.svc.cluster.local:5380"
# Get main stats
STATS=$(curl -sf "$TECHNITIUM_URL/api/stats/get?token=&type=LastHour" 2>&1) || {
echo "ERROR: Failed to query Technitium stats API"
exit 1
}
# Parse key metrics
TOTAL_QUERIES=$(echo "$STATS" | jq -r '.response.stats.totalQueries // 0')
SERVER_FAILURE=$(echo "$STATS" | jq -r '.response.stats.serverFailure // 0')
NX_DOMAIN=$(echo "$STATS" | jq -r '.response.stats.nxDomain // 0')
BLOCKED=$(echo "$STATS" | jq -r '.response.stats.blocked // 0')
NO_ERROR=$(echo "$STATS" | jq -r '.response.stats.noError // 0')
echo "DNS Stats (last hour): total=$TOTAL_QUERIES noError=$NO_ERROR nxDomain=$NX_DOMAIN serverFailure=$SERVER_FAILURE blocked=$BLOCKED"
# Get top clients for anomaly context
TOP_CLIENTS=$(curl -sf "$TECHNITIUM_URL/api/stats/getTopClients?token=&type=LastHour&limit=10" 2>&1) || true
# Get top domains for DGA/tunneling detection
TOP_DOMAINS=$(curl -sf "$TECHNITIUM_URL/api/stats/getTopDomains?token=&type=LastHour&limit=20" 2>&1) || true
# Check for high-entropy domains (potential DGA)
DGA_SUSPECT=0
if [ -n "$TOP_DOMAINS" ]; then
# Simple heuristic: domains with many consonant clusters or very long labels
DGA_SUSPECT=$(echo "$TOP_DOMAINS" | jq -r '[.response.topDomains[]?.name // empty | select(length > 30 or test("[bcdfghjklmnpqrstvwxyz]{5,}"))] | length')
fi
# Push metrics to Pushgateway
cat <<METRICS | curl -sf --data-binary @- "http://prometheus-prometheus-pushgateway.monitoring:9091/metrics/job/dns-anomaly-monitor"
# HELP dns_anomaly_total_queries Total DNS queries in last hour
# TYPE dns_anomaly_total_queries gauge
dns_anomaly_total_queries $TOTAL_QUERIES
# HELP dns_anomaly_server_failure DNS server failures in last hour
# TYPE dns_anomaly_server_failure gauge
dns_anomaly_server_failure $SERVER_FAILURE
# HELP dns_anomaly_nx_domain NX domain responses in last hour
# TYPE dns_anomaly_nx_domain gauge
dns_anomaly_nx_domain $NX_DOMAIN
# HELP dns_anomaly_blocked Blocked queries in last hour
# TYPE dns_anomaly_blocked gauge
dns_anomaly_blocked $BLOCKED
# HELP dns_anomaly_dga_suspects Domains with DGA-like characteristics
# TYPE dns_anomaly_dga_suspects gauge
dns_anomaly_dga_suspects $DGA_SUSPECT
# HELP dns_anomaly_check_timestamp Last successful check timestamp
# TYPE dns_anomaly_check_timestamp gauge
dns_anomaly_check_timestamp $(date +%s)
METRICS
# Calculate average for spike detection (store as a simple rolling metric)
# The Prometheus alert rule compares current vs stored average
AVG_FILE="/tmp/dns_avg"
if [ -f "$AVG_FILE" ]; then
PREV_AVG=$(cat "$AVG_FILE")
NEW_AVG=$(( (PREV_AVG + TOTAL_QUERIES) / 2 ))
else
NEW_AVG=$TOTAL_QUERIES
fi
cat <<METRICS | curl -sf --data-binary @- "http://prometheus-prometheus-pushgateway.monitoring:9091/metrics/job/dns-anomaly-monitor"
# HELP dns_anomaly_avg_queries Rolling average DNS queries
# TYPE dns_anomaly_avg_queries gauge
dns_anomaly_avg_queries $NEW_AVG
METRICS
echo "DNS anomaly check complete (DGA suspects: $DGA_SUSPECT)"
EOT
]
resources {
requests = {
memory = "32Mi"
cpu = "10m"
}
limits = {
memory = "64Mi"
}
}
}
dns_config {
option {
name = "ndots"
value = "2"
}
}
}
}
}
}
}
lifecycle {
# KYVERNO_LIFECYCLE_V1: Kyverno admission webhook mutates dns_config with ndots=2
ignore_changes = [spec[0].job_template[0].spec[0].template[0].spec[0].dns_config]
}
}

#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
# Forgejo registry integrity probe — same algorithm as registry-integrity-probe
# above, but targets the Forgejo OCI registry instead of registry-private. Runs
# in parallel with the existing probe during the dual-push bake; once Phase 4
# decommissions registry-private, the registry-integrity-probe CronJob is
# deleted and only this one remains.
#
# Auth: HTTP Basic with cluster-puller PAT (read:package scope is enough to
# walk catalog + manifests). Reaches Forgejo via the in-cluster service so we
# don't hairpin out through Traefik for every probe run.
# -----------------------------------------------------------------------------
resource "kubernetes_secret" "forgejo_probe_credentials" {
metadata {
name = "forgejo-probe-credentials"
namespace = kubernetes_namespace.monitoring.metadata[0].name
}
type = "Opaque"
data = {
REG_USER = "cluster-puller"
REG_PASS = var.forgejo_pull_token
}
}
resource "kubernetes_cron_job_v1" "forgejo_integrity_probe" {
metadata {
name = "forgejo-integrity-probe"
namespace = kubernetes_namespace.monitoring.metadata[0].name
}
spec {
concurrency_policy = "Forbid"
failed_jobs_history_limit = 3
successful_jobs_history_limit = 3
schedule = "*/15 * * * *"
job_template {
metadata {}
spec {
backoff_limit = 1
ttl_seconds_after_finished = 600
template {
metadata {}
spec {
container {
name = "forgejo-integrity-probe"
image = "docker.io/library/alpine:3.20"
env {
name = "REG_USER"
value_from {
secret_key_ref {
name = kubernetes_secret.forgejo_probe_credentials.metadata[0].name
key = "REG_USER"
}
}
}
env {
name = "REG_PASS"
value_from {
secret_key_ref {
name = kubernetes_secret.forgejo_probe_credentials.metadata[0].name
key = "REG_PASS"
}
}
}
env {
name = "REGISTRY_HOST"
value = "forgejo.forgejo.svc.cluster.local"
}
env {
name = "REGISTRY_SCHEME"
value = "http"
}
env {
name = "REGISTRY_INSTANCE"
value = "forgejo.viktorbarzin.me"
}
env {
name = "PUSHGATEWAY"
value = "http://prometheus-prometheus-pushgateway.monitoring:9091/metrics/job/forgejo-integrity-probe"
}
env {
name = "TAGS_PER_REPO"
value = "5"
}
command = ["/bin/sh", "-c", <<-EOT
set -eu
apk add --no-cache curl jq >/dev/null
REG="$REGISTRY_HOST"
SCHEME="$${REGISTRY_SCHEME:-https}"
INSTANCE="$REGISTRY_INSTANCE"
AUTH="$REG_USER:$REG_PASS"
ACCEPT='application/vnd.oci.image.index.v1+json,application/vnd.oci.image.manifest.v1+json,application/vnd.docker.distribution.manifest.list.v2+json,application/vnd.docker.distribution.manifest.v2+json'
push() {
curl -sf --max-time 10 --data-binary @- "$PUSHGATEWAY" >/dev/null 2>&1 || true
}
CATALOG=$(curl -sk -u "$AUTH" --max-time 30 "$SCHEME://$REG/v2/_catalog?n=1000" || echo "")
REPOS=$(echo "$CATALOG" | jq -r '.repositories[]?' 2>/dev/null || echo "")
if [ -z "$REPOS" ]; then
echo "ERROR: empty catalog or auth failure — cannot probe"
NOW=$(date +%s)
push <<METRICS
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_catalog_accessible g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_catalog_accessible{instance="$INSTANCE"} 0
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_last_run_timestamp g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_last_run_timestamp{instance="$INSTANCE"} $NOW
METRICS
exit 1
fi
FAIL=0
REPOS_N=0
TAGS_N=0
INDEXES_N=0
printf '%s\n' $REPOS > /tmp/repos.txt
while IFS= read -r repo; do
[ -z "$repo" ] && continue
REPOS_N=$((REPOS_N + 1))
TAGS_JSON=$(curl -sk -u "$AUTH" --max-time 15 "$SCHEME://$REG/v2/$repo/tags/list" || echo "")
echo "$TAGS_JSON" | jq -r '.tags[]?' 2>/dev/null | tail -n "$TAGS_PER_REPO" > /tmp/tags.txt || true
while IFS= read -r tag; do
[ -z "$tag" ] && continue
TAGS_N=$((TAGS_N + 1))
HTTP=$(curl -sk -u "$AUTH" -o /tmp/m.json -w '%%{http_code}' \
-H "Accept: $ACCEPT" --max-time 15 \
"$SCHEME://$REG/v2/$repo/manifests/$tag")
if [ "$HTTP" != "200" ]; then
echo "FAIL: $repo:$tag manifest HTTP $HTTP"
FAIL=$((FAIL + 1))
continue
fi
MT=$(jq -r '.mediaType // empty' /tmp/m.json 2>/dev/null || echo "")
if echo "$MT" | grep -Eq 'manifest\.list|image\.index'; then
INDEXES_N=$((INDEXES_N + 1))
jq -r '.manifests[].digest' /tmp/m.json > /tmp/children.txt 2>/dev/null || true
while IFS= read -r d; do
[ -z "$d" ] && continue
CH=$(curl -sk -u "$AUTH" -o /dev/null -w '%%{http_code}' \
-H "Accept: $ACCEPT" --max-time 10 -I \
"$SCHEME://$REG/v2/$repo/manifests/$d")
if [ "$CH" != "200" ]; then
echo "FAIL: $repo:$tag index child $d HTTP $CH"
FAIL=$((FAIL + 1))
fi
done < /tmp/children.txt
fi
done < /tmp/tags.txt
done < /tmp/repos.txt
NOW=$(date +%s)
push <<METRICS
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_failures g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_failures{instance="$INSTANCE"} $FAIL
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_catalog_accessible g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_catalog_accessible{instance="$INSTANCE"} 1
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_repos_checked g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_repos_checked{instance="$INSTANCE"} $REPOS_N
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_tags_checked g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_tags_checked{instance="$INSTANCE"} $TAGS_N
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_indexes_checked g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_indexes_checked{instance="$INSTANCE"} $INDEXES_N
# TYPE registry_manifest_integrity_last_run_timestamp gauge
registry_manifest_integrity_last_run_timestamp{instance="$INSTANCE"} $NOW
METRICS
echo "Probe complete: $FAIL failures across $REPOS_N repos / $TAGS_N tags / $INDEXES_N indexes"
if [ "$FAIL" -gt 0 ]; then exit 1; fi
EOT
]
resources {
requests = {
cpu = "10m"
memory = "48Mi"
}
limits = {
memory = "96Mi"
}
}
}
restart_policy = "OnFailure"
}
}
}
}
}
lifecycle {
# KYVERNO_LIFECYCLE_V1: Kyverno admission webhook mutates dns_config with ndots=2
ignore_changes = [spec[0].job_template[0].spec[0].template[0].spec[0].dns_config]
}
}
